Performance Analyst Cover Letter Writing Tips

1. Highlight your skills

When applying for a performance analyst role, it’s important to highlight your skills and experience in your cover letter. Some great ways to do this include:

  • Discussing how you use data to improve performance (e.g., analyzing customer data to identify trends, creating reports on performance metrics, etc.)
  • Mentioning any awards or recognition you’ve received for your work in the past
  • Talking about your experience working with different teams and how you were able to successfully collaborate with them
2. Customize your cover letter

Just like with any other job application, it’s important to customize your cover letter to match the company you’re applying to. This means doing your research and finding out what the company’s goals are so that you can discuss how your skills and experience can help them achieve these goals.

3. Showcase your problem-solving skills

As a performance analyst, you’ll be responsible for identifying and solving problems that impact the company’s performance. To show hiring managers that you have the skills necessary for the job, discuss how you’ve tackled similar problems in the past.

For example, you could talk about how you:

  • Identified the root cause of a problem and came up with a solution
  • Developed a plan of action and put it into effect
  • Managed and tracked the progress of the solution
4. Proofread your cover letter

Just like with any other job application, it’s important to proofread your cover letter for mistakes. This is your chance to make a good first impression, so make sure everything is perfect before submitting your application.
